In 2022, Whatcom County, which includes Nooksack, reported a 15% rise in opioid-related hospital admissions.
The number of drug overdose deaths in Whatcom County increased by 10% from 2021 to 2022.
Whatcom County's treatment facilities saw a 20% increase in admissions for substance abuse in 2022.
In a 2022 survey, 8% of Nooksack high school students reported using illicit drugs at least once in the past month.
In 2022, Whatcom County law enforcement seized over 50 pounds of illicit drugs in multiple drug busts.
Whatcom County recorded a 5% increase in arrests related to drug offenses in Nooksack in 2022.
Employers in Nooksack, WA, are increasingly implementing stringent drug testing policies to ensure a safe and productive workplace. According to the Washington State Department of Labor & Industries, many local businesses have adopted pre-employment and random drug testing as standard practices.
Companies are also collaborating with organizations such as the Northwest Workforce Council to educate employees about substance abuse and provide support for those seeking treatment, enhancing overall workplace health and safety.
The government of Nooksack, WA, is actively working to combat the drug crisis through comprehensive measures. This includes collaborating with the Whatcom County Health Department to provide educational programs and promote substance abuse prevention initiatives.
Additionally, Nooksack has received grant funding through the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A), which has facilitated the establishment of more accessible treatment centers and outreach programs in the area.
Recent drug busts in Nooksack, WA, have highlighted the ongoing challenges in combating drug trafficking. In early 2023, a joint operation led by the Whatcom County Sheriff's Office resulted in the seizure of a significant amount of methamphetamines, arresting key figures in the local drug trade.
Another notable event was the drug awareness and prevention fair held by the Nooksack Valley Community Coalition, which brought together law enforcement, health professionals, and community members to discuss strategies for reducing drug-related incidents.
